MONTGOMERY CITY - Jerad Jordan put up a game-high 23 points and Montgomery County sent the North Callaway Thunderbirds to their third straight loss in a 56-49 Eastern Missouri Conference setback Tuesday night.
Jordan did most of his damage from the free-throw line, knocking down 9-of-10 attempts in the fourth quarter. Jordan finished 12-of-16 from the line as Montgomery County improved to 13-8 on the season and 5-1 in the EMO.
North Callaway was down 23-21 at halftime and 38-32 entering the fourth quarter. The Thunderbirds closed within 44-41 on senior guard Vance Allen's 3-pointer with 1 minute, 31 seconds to play, but could get no closer.
